Surely not wrote:It is sad I agree, more so when you think how patient the club were with his back injury.Trust was clearly there then...


In one regard I totally agree with you. The club stood by him and paid him whilst most specialists were saying his career was as good as done. I'm guessing that good will was forgotten as soon as a SL club came knocking.

That said, this is their professional career, its how they put food on the table and a roof over their heads. And lets face it... careers are not very long. Maybe he's thought how close he came to losing his livelyhood and this has made taking such opportunities an easier decision. I mean who can really say that they wouldn't move to a bigger (and probably better paid) job if offered the chance. I'd guess most of us.

Surely not wrote:It is sad I agree, more so when you think how patient the club were with his back injury.Trust was clearly there then...


That was then....this is now....The reality of the current situation is that a few well meaning individuals have got together ( for various reasons ! ) to take over an ailing sports club, weighed down with debt. No matter how generous AC and others might appear in waiving monies owed by the club, the stark reality appears to be that cash is extremely tight.
If the 2 players in question were my sons, I'd have them out of there in a shot, especially if a SL team wanted them. Their careers and financial wellbeing must be their first thoughts, and our plight has nothing to offer in both regards.
After following the ups and downs of the Bulls for over 30 years, my loyalty to the current regime is now absolutely nil. There are too many "agendas" within the setup for my liking, and if our scrambled egg friend is only slightly on the mark, there could be yet more problems around the corner.
Thanks for the graft Elliot and Joe, best of luck with your new club. Hope to see you on TV again over the next season or two.

Mr Dog wrote:Players on loan or DR rarely come for 'free', although they usually end up costing less than their actual salaries. It's one way for clubs to reduce their cap spend as the payments from the club taking the players can be offset that.


Are you sure about that? I seem to remember Craig Harrison saying something along the lines of Fev having over £100k of talent in the squad but not paying a single penny for them.

I could be mistaken but I think the way the system works is if you DR a player then that's at no cost but loans you must agree the wages (a bit like Leigh did with Kevin Brown and Ryan Brierley).

I cannot see how a club can claim to save on the salary cap simply by offloading players on a week by week basis if not selected.
